Note* Joseph Simon Mire Fri, 15 Sep 2006 12:48:11 -0500 From: Roger Rozendal <[email protected]> Subject: Re: [Acadian-Cajun] Mire question To: [email protected] Message-ID: <[email protected]> Content-Type: text/plain; charset=US-ASCII; delsp=yes; format=flowed Further to what Stanley wrote, in "Southwest Louisiana Records Volume 1-A (1750-1800)" by Hebert is found: p. [24] "According to the Civil Code of 1825, a natural child was an illegitimate child that was acknowledged by the father. Usually this acknowledgment was proclaimed before a notary and two witnesses or at the birth or baptism of the child." Therefore Joseph-Simon was the illegitimate son of Joseph Mire and Madeleine Granger and had been acknowledged by Joseph. Joseph and Madeleine Granger were never married. In 1800, Madeleine Granger married Adam Crawford; SWLAR V. 1-A p. 362: GRANGER, Magdelaine - of St. Landry Parish of Opelousas, she has a son, Joseph Simon 4 years old, adopted by Adam Crawford (dec. Joseph & Genevieve Babin) m. 9 Sept. 1800 Adam Crawford - of Maryland, city of Frederick in U. S. A. in this colony for 12 years & 3 years in this parish (John - of Ireland & Marie Camar of Germany, living in Maryland) (SM Ch.: v. 4, #212) Roger A. Rozendal [email protected].
